Presentation Transcript


  1. STUDIES IN PSALMS When I Choose the Proper Time Psalm 75

  2. Background • A psalm of Asaph • Set to “Do not destroy” “Al Tashcheth” • A song, to the chief musician

  3. Background • A psalm of judgment • The occasion not mentioned, possibly Hezekiah & Sennacherib (2 Kn. 18, Isa. 36-37) • In judgment the wicked will be destroyed and the righteous delivered.

  4. We give thanks, O God (vs. 1) • Typical of the psalms • His name declared Jer. 10:4 • His wondrous works – Rom. 1:20, Psa. 8:1-4, 19:1-6

  5. An appointed day (2-3) • The Lord is speaking • The proper time Acts 17:31, Eccl. 3:17 • Judging uprightly – Acts 17:31, 2 Tim. 4:8, 2 Thess. 1:5-6

  6. An appointed day (2-3) • The earth and its inhabitants will melt2 Pet. 3:10-12 • Pillars firmly set up – He sustains all things 2 Pet. 3:5-7

  7. Warnings against arrogance (4-6) • Who is speaking? • Do not deal boastfully - Prov. 1:22, 2 Tim. 3:2, Jas. 4:16, 1 Cor. 10:12 • Do not lift up the horn – Often associated with arrogant rulers (but at times the humble)Dan. 7:8, 11, see 23-25, Zech. 1:21, Rev. 12:3, 13:1

  8. Warnings against arrogance (4-6) • Stiff neck (arrogance) – 2 Thess. 1:6, Rom. 2:5-11 • Exaltation does not come from the east, west or the south (the dessert –NASU). Man cannot promote Himself before God. God WILL win!

  9. Warnings of judgment (7-9) • God is the judge – the is none other! • He puts down one and exalts another 2 Thess. 1:6-8, Rom. 2:5-11, Matt. 25:32-33

  10. Warnings of judgment (7-9) • The wine of his wrath will be drunk by the wicked • Often a reference to God’s judgment (wine is strong and a mocker) Psa. 60:3, Isa. 51:17, Jer. 25:15-18..., Rev. 14:9-10, 16:19

  11. Warnings of judgment (7-9) • The psalmist will sing praises to God “forever” • In deliverance, do we praise Him? • In heaven, if we are there, we WILL! Rev. 14:3, 5:11-14, etc.

  12. The Lord will Judge (10) • The “horns” of the wicked will be cut off (they will be humbled) by God • The horns of the righteous will be exalted
